Gabb Schivone

Gabb Schivone (they/them/any) is a working-class writer and investigative reporter originally from the Arizona/Sonora borderlands. Currently they are a 2025 economic justice reporting fellow at Community Change, and a contributing reporter at Rolling Stone magazine and The New Republic. Their writings, which span memoir, investigative reporting, and fiction, have been published in outlets such as Slate, The New York Review of Books, Mother Jones, The Intercept, The Florida Review, Thriller Magazine, The Nib, and elsewhere. They were a 2024 PEN America “Emerging Voices” fellowship. When they’re not racing to pitch and complete freelance news investigations to keep the lights on, you can find them writing fiction, frequenting their local indy movie theater, or playing futból on a queer soccer team.
